Ingredients
Scale
To whip up this delightful dish, gather these ingredients:
- 1 pound of shrimp, peeled and deveined
- 1 cup of long-grain white rice
- 4 tablespoons of unsalted butter
- 4 cloves of garlic, minced
- 2 cups of chicken broth
- 1 teaspoon of paprika
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Juice of 1 lemon
- 2 tablespoons of chopped parsley
- Optional: 1/4 teaspoon of red pepper flakes for a bit of heat
If you don’t have chicken broth, you can substitute it with vegetable broth or water with a bouillon cube. For a richer flavor, try adding a splash of white wine while cooking the shrimp.
Instructions
Follow these simple steps to prepare your Shrimp Garlic Butter Rice:
- Start by rinsing the rice under cold water until the water runs clear, then set it aside.
- In a large skillet over medium heat, melt 2 tablespoons of butter. Add the minced garlic and sauté until fragrant, about 1-2 minutes.
- Add the shrimp to the skillet, season with paprika, salt, and pepper. Cook until the shrimp turns pink, about 3-4 minutes. Remove the shrimp and set it aside.
- In the same skillet, add the remaining butter and let it melt. Stir in the rinsed rice and cook for 1 minute, allowing it to absorb the flavors.
- Pour in the chicken broth and bring it to a boil. Once boiling, reduce the heat to low, cover, and let it simmer for about 15 minutes, or until the rice is cooked and fluffy.
- Return the shrimp to the skillet, gently folding it into the rice. Drizzle with lemon juice and sprinkle with chopped parsley.
- For a little kick, add red pepper flakes before serving.
Cooking tip: Don’t rush the simmering process. Letting the rice cook slowly ensures it absorbs all the buttery goodness.
